In 2016, the world lost one of its most beloved animals when Harambe, a 17-year-old gorilla, was shot and killed at the Cincinnati Zoo. Harambe’s death sparked a global outpouring of grief and outrage, and he quickly became a symbol of the importance of animal welfare.

Here are just a few more of the legendary animals we remember:

  • Koko the gorilla, who was known for her ability to communicate with humans using sign language
  • Alex the African grey parrot, who had an incredible vocabulary and could understand complex concepts
  • Uggie the Jack Russell Terrier, who starred in the movie “The Artist” and won an Oscar for his performance
